Es posible agregar contenido fijo a un UIScrollView?

Quiero crear una subclase deUITableView oUIScrollView que tendrá algo de sombreado en la parte superior cuando el desplazamiento del contenido sea> 0 para indicar que el contenido es desplazable. (Ver imagen adjunta)

La forma en que lo estoy implementando ahora es usandoUIViewController que es el delegado de latableView. Simplemente tengo unaGradientView en la parte superior de latableView, e interceptoscrollViewDidScroll: para animar la visibilidad de ese gradiente superior.

Mi problema con esta implementación es que no es "limpia". Quiero miUIViewControllers para cuidar la lógica y no para tratar de aplicar gradientes y demás. Desearía poder soltar una subclase deUITableView eso hará eso por mí.

l desafío para mí es que no puedo entender cómo eltableView podría agregar a sí mismo un contenido fijo sobre el contenido desplazable.

Otra pregunta es qué método / s deUIScrollView debería anular para interceptar el evento de desplazamiento. Obviamente no quiero que tableView sea el delegado de sí mismo ...

¿Algunas ideas

¡Gracias

Respuestas a la pregunta(8)

Su respuesta a la pregunta